OPENING REMARKS
We, as a community of friends and family, are gathered here in God’s presence, to witness the marriage of _(Bride)_  and _(Groom)_ and to ask God to bless them.

PRAYER
O God, you are the Creator of all things; You made us, and You sustain us; we depend on You. For the gift of life, we praise You. For Jesus who reveals its meaning and purpose, we thank You. In the world without, and in our lives within, there is much that is confusing and contradictory. Many voices counsel us; many faces pressure us; many things tempt us. We need Your light to lead us, Your hand to hold us, and Your love to complete us. In Jesus’ name we ask now for Your blessing. Amen.

REMARKS TO GUESTS
We are the guests of _(Bride)_ and _(Groom)_ in their wedding. By our presence here we accept responsibility for helping _(Groom)_  and _(Bride)_ and encouraging them in the new relationship into which they are about to enter. We are called to rejoice in their happiness, to help them when they have trouble, and to remember them in our prayers. Marriage, like our creation as men and women, owes its very existence to God. It is God’s will and intention that a husband and wife should love each other throughout their life; ( and the children born to them should enjoy the security of family and home.).

REMARKS TO COUPLE
_(Bride)_ and _(Groom)_ , your marriage is intended to join you for life in a relationship so intimate and personal that it will change your whole being. It offers you the hope, and indeed the promise, of a love that is true and mature. To attain such love you will have to commit yourselves to each other freely and gladly for the sake of a richer and deeper life together. Let God be your guide and helper.

VOWS

_(Groom)_ , please repeat after me your vows to _(Bride)_ ?

I take you to be my wife;
To laugh with you in joy,
To grieve with you in sorrow,
To grow with you in love,
To be faithful to you alone,
As long as we both shall live.

_(Bride)_ , please repeat after me your vows to _(Groom)_ ?

I take you to be my husband;
To laugh with you in joy,
To grieve with you in sorrow,
To grow with you in love,
To be faithful to you alone,
As long as we both shall live.

PRAYER
O God, Creator and Father of us all, we thank you for the gift of life — and, in life, for the gift of marriage. We praise you and thank you for all the joys that come to men and women through marriage, and the blessings of home and family. Today, especially, we pray for _(Groom)_ and _(Bride)_ as they begin their life together as husband and wife. With them we thank you for the joy they find in each other. Help them to support each other with patience, understanding and honesty. Teach them to be wise and loving parent of any children they may have. Look with favor, God, on all our homes. Defend them from every evil that may threaten them, from outside or within. Let your Spirit so direct all of us that we may each look to the good of others in word and deed, and grow in grace as we advance in years; through Jesus Christ our Lord. Amen.
